Latest Patents

Among his latest patents, Gerd Hohne has developed a power output stage featuring a Darlington-pair circuit for switching an integrated circuit. This invention incorporates an integrated anode power stage that utilizes one or more Darlington transistor combinations, designed for currents exceeding 5 amperes and voltages exceeding 200 volts. The design includes a variety of peripheral components, both active and passive, necessary for protection, regulation, and the operation of ignition coils in motor vehicles. By integrating these components on a common semiconductor substrate, Hohne has created a unit that is both economical to manufacture and compact, ensuring reliability in automotive applications.
